3. Brief description of Metis
Metis, launched in May 2021, is an Ethereum Layer 2 (L2) expansion solution designed to optimize decentralized applications (dApps) and user experience. The three core features of Metis include a decentralized sorter, hybrid rollup technology and versatile token applications, making it stand out among many projects. The current challenge facing Ethereums main Rollup technology is over-reliance on a centralized sequencer, which not only violates the basic concepts of blockchain and cryptocurrency, but also poses the risk of a single point of failure. While networks like Arbitrum and Optimism are developing fraud prevention and verification systems to increase decentralization, substantial progress in orderer decentralization has yet to be seen. This is not only related to issues of network control and revenue concentration, but may also pose risks to the entire network and encryption field when the centralized sequencer is attacked.
In contrast, Metis is at the forefront of decentralizing its sorter, an initiative that not only improves security but also demonstrates Metis commitment to a community-oriented model. A decentralized sorter not only improves the resiliency of the network, but also promotes a fairer distribution of sorter revenue among users. This represents a major step forward for Metis in aligning network operations with the decentralized principles of the cryptocurrency ecosystem.
The Hybrid Rollup technology introduced by Metis in March 2023, which integrates the Optimistic Rollup framework and zero-knowledge proof, is the top priority of Metis development. This hybrid approach is designed to combine the scalability benefits of Optimistic Rollup with the inherent security and authentication features of ZK Rollup.
In the field of Rollup technology, confirmation time and finalization time are two key indicators. Although the current optimistic convolution is confirmed quickly, it takes a long time to finalize due to the challenge window of up to 7 days. Zero-knowledge proof can verify the authenticity of a transaction almost immediately after the prover generates the proof and the verifier confirms it. Therefore, the combination of these two technologies is expected to significantly enhance Ethereum’s scalability.
Once hybrid convolution technology is successfully implemented on Metis, it will bring several major improvements. The most significant improvement is the acceleration of transaction finality, reducing wait times from seven days to just four hours. In addition, the introduction of zk proof will greatly enhance transaction security. At the same time, zks proven efficient data management capabilities ensure that each transaction only contains necessary data, further improving the networks processing capabilities.
Metis’ native token $METIS is unique among many second-layer tokens such as $ARB and $OP with its diverse application functions. While $ARB and $OP are primarily used as governance tokens, $METIS goes beyond that and extends to the use of Proof-of-Stake (PoS) staking and network gas fees. $METIS lends itself to fundamental value as a dual-purpose token for staking and gas fees. As the Metis network continues to expand and its applications increase, the demand for $METIS is also growing, mainly due to its practical application value in network operations. In terms of governance, while the idea of decentralization often emphasizes the importance of governance as a token function, for profit-oriented crypto investors, the opportunity to earn additional income through staking may be more attractive. Therefore, $METIS’s versatility adds significant appeal, making it unique among the many second-tier tokens.

4. Bullish Catalysts
4.1 Cancun Upgrade
For the Ethereum network, the Ethereum Cancun upgrade expected to be released this year will be a major development, of which EIP-4844 is its most significant feature. The goal of the upgrade is to significantly reduce fees for layer-two (L2) solutions by introducing a new transaction type called “Blobs.” Current estimates suggest that Blobs could slash L2 expenses by as much as 90%. Such significant fee reductions are expected to boost network activity on L2 platforms including Metis.
Data from L2 Fees shows that Metis is already the second-most cost-effective option for transferring $ETH, and the third-lowest cost option for performing token swaps. The implementation of the Cancun upgrade may further enhance Metiss cost advantage and is expected to drive growth in its network activities.
Additionally, major upgrades like Cancun often trigger speculation in the market, especially around $ETH and ETH Beta tokens. Market participants tend to be actively involved in speculation leading up to major updates. As the primary Ethereum L2 token, $METIS is likely to see an inflow of speculative capital as the Cancun upgrade approaches, resulting in heightened trading activity and increased interest in the token.

4.3 Sorter Pool and Liquid Staking/Re-Staking Narrative
Metis’ decentralized sorter, as one of its core value propositions, is the main driver of recent market attention. Currently, the sequencer pool is undergoing the first of three phases of community testing. At this stage, users experience Metis dApps through the Sepolia test network, while developers stress test and optimize the sequencer pool in preparation for its official launch. This community testing phase is an important indicator of the development of the sequencer pool and heralds the upcoming launch. The successful deployment is expected to have a positive impact on the price of $METIS, as major protocol upgrades often play a catalytic role in the crypto market. Moreover, due to market efficiency issues, prices usually continue to rise for a period of time after such news is announced.
The launch of the sequencer pool also means that liquid staking/re-staking will be introduced into the Metis ecosystem, which has gained significant traction in the DeFi space, as evidenced by the growth of the Ethereum liquid staking ecosystem over the past year. Liquid staking offers many possibilities, such as lending protocols and collateralized debt positions developed on top of $stMETIS, or utilizing various forms of re-staking protocols for staking $METIS tokens.
These applications could significantly increase the total value locked (TVL) of the Metis network and increase demand for $METIS, potentially creating a virtuous cycle of growth. Even if Metis’ liquid staking ecosystem doesn’t reach the scale of Ethereum, achieving a fraction of its growth shows huge potential. Once liquidity staking in the Metis ecosystem starts to gain traction, $METIS may experience a supply shock.
4.4 Upcoming Ecosystem Growth
When assessing the intrinsic value of L2 tokens, it is critical to consider the scope of economic activity supported by the network, which reflects the usage and adoption of the network itself. Therefore, events that stimulate economic activity within the L2 network ecosystem can be viewed as bullish factors for its native token.
In December 2023, Metis launched the Metis Ecosystem Development Fund (Metis EDF), an important initiative that allocates $4.6 million METIS to promote the development, liquidity, activity and wider adoption of the Metis ecosystem . The majority of the fund is used to incentivize sequencer staking, and about 35% is used for the development of the ecosystem. Similar initiatives, such as Arbitrums STIP and Optimisms RetroPGF, have had a positive impact on their ecosystems. Considering that protocols within Metis are generally smaller and small-cap tokens typically offer higher percentage returns, Metis EDF is expected to have a significant impact, attracting yield-seeking users to the Metis ecosystem in search of significant gains.
Developers play a key role in the growth of the web ecosystem. Even a single popular dApp can significantly increase the TVL of a chain, take GMX on Arbitrum as an example. On January 8, WAGMI announced that it would be deployed on Metis. Developed by well-known developer Daniele Setagalli, whose projects have attracted billions of TVL in ecosystems like Avalanche and Fantom, WAGMIs move to Metis is seen as a positive development. While its too early to claim that WAGMI will replicate Danieles past success, this deployment certainly adds a positive element to Metis growth trajectory and shows the developers recognition of the networks growth potential. In addition, the Metis community utilizes a platform called Candidac for project approval to launch new projects. Candidac currently has over 30 projects in its approval queue, highlighting the growing interest in the Metis ecosystem. It also demonstrates the builders confidence in Metis potential and capabilities.
5. $METIS Valuation
To delve deeper into the reasonable valuation of $METIS, we developed a valuation model based on comparative analysis. This model evaluates the relative position of $METIS in the Layer 2 network (L2) world by selecting specific indicators. The goal of the model is to estimate a potential price range for $METIS, assuming it reaches the industry average or median level. Additionally, the model also incorporates various discounts and premiums into its calculations, taking into account the impact of bullish and bearish factors on the token price.
Our analysis begins by collecting market data for each L2 network. The data includes key metrics such as price, market cap, fully diluted value, total value locked (TVL), the number of stablecoins on each network, and 30-day decentralized exchange (DEX) trading volume. Based on this data, we calculated three ratios: FDV/TVL, FDV/stablecoin, and FDV/vol. We chose TVL, stablecoin and DEX trading volume as key indicators because they can reflect the robustness of an L2 network and the economic health and activity of the L2 network.
Our analysis then calculates the range for each metric (FDV/TVL, FDV/Stables, FDV/Volume) based on the mean and median. This is done to reduce the bias that can result from relying solely on extreme values in the data set. By considering both the mean and the median, we aim for a more balanced and representative understanding of $METISs positioning in the second layer network (L2).
To make the analysis more precise and take into account possible market movements, we have introduced a range of discounts and premiums from -10% to +10%. This range applies to the low and high ends of the $METIS price range. Specifically, the low end of the price range is calculated by taking the lower of the mean or median for each metric and multiplying by 0.9 (representing a 10% discount). Conversely, the high end of the price range is determined by taking the higher of the mean or median for each metric and multiplying by 1.1 (representing a 10% premium).
In determining $METISs final price range, our valuation model takes a weighted average of price estimates calculated based on three ratios (FDV/TVL, FDV/Stables, FDV/Volume). The weight distribution is as follows: FDV/TVL accounts for 40%, FDV/Stables accounts for 20%, and FDV/Volume accounts for 40%. This allocation is based on the belief that FDV/TVL and FDV/Volume better reflect the economic activity of the network than the number of stablecoins. This weighting approach results in a final price range for $METIS of $188.17 to $258.29. This suggests that the price of $METIS has the potential to grow 2 to 2.9 times from the current market price.
It is important to note that this model and its results are based on current market conditions and assumptions about the importance of different indicators. Actual market performance may vary based on numerous factors, including, but not limited to, changing market dynamics, broader economic conditions, and specific developments within the Metis network or broader Layer 2 (L2) ecosystem. Therefore, the price range proposed should be regarded as a rough estimate and not an exact prediction of future prices. Readers should consider this model as one of several tools in the decision-making process and conduct their own research and analysis before making investment decisions.
